Use of propane in heat pumps.
[In German. / En allemand.]
Author(s) : MALI M.
Type of article: Article
Summary
A manufacturer of commercial-sized heat pumps and dehumidification devices reports on his experiences and offers suggestions, particularly as concerns components and piping, refrigerant charge, assembling and installation, regulations and safety precautions.
